Martin Cheung has authored 38 papers that have received a total of 2.0k indexed citations.
This includes 31 papers in Molecular Biology, 14 papers in Genetics and 5 papers in Cancer Research. The topics of these papers are Developmental Biology and Gene Regulation (13 papers), Sex Determination and Differentiation in Organisms (8 papers) and Congenital heart defects research (5 papers). Martin Cheung is often cited by papers focused on Developmental Biology and Gene Regulation (13 papers), Sex Determination and Differentiation in Organisms (8 papers) and Congenital heart defects research (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Hong Kong, United Kingdom and China. Martin Cheung's co-authors include Kathryn S.E. Cheah, Jessica Aijia Liu, Irene Oi‐Lin Ng, James Briscoe and Paul J. Scotting and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and JAMA
